Advertisement
Guest User

tuxcut PKGBUILD

a guest
Nov 5th, 2010
302
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.18 KB | None | 0 0
  1. pkgname=tuxcut
  2. pkgver=3.2
  3. pkgrel=2
  4. pkgdesc="Netcut-like program for Linux written in PyQt"
  5. url="http://bitbucket.org/a_atalla/tuxcut/"
  6. arch=('i686' 'x86_64')
  7. license="GPL2"
  8. depends=('python2' 'pyqt' 'iproute2' 'dsniff' 'arpscan' 'arptables')
  9. source=(http://bitbucket.org/a_atalla/$pkgname/downloads/TuxCut-${pkgver}.tgz)
  10. md5sums=('764bfb29310a2e3e2368a488a021ca21')
  11. build() {
  12. sed -i 's/gksu/python/' ${srcdir}/TuxCut-${pkgver}/usr/bin/tuxcut
  13. sed -i 's|^#!/usr/bin/python$|#!/usr/bin/python2|' ${srcdir}/TuxCut-${pkgver}/usr/share/tuxcut/tuxcut.py
  14. sed -i 's/python/python2/' ${srcdir}/TuxCut-${pkgver}/usr/bin/tuxcut
  15.  
  16. mkdir -p ${pkgdir}/usr/bin
  17. install -m755 ${srcdir}/TuxCut-${pkgver}/usr/bin/tuxcut ${pkgdir}/usr/bin
  18.  
  19. mkdir -p ${pkgdir}/usr/share/{applications,icons,tuxcut/pix}
  20. install -m644 ${srcdir}/TuxCut-${pkgver}/usr/share/applications/tuxcut.desktop ${pkgdir}/usr/share/applications
  21. install -m644 ${srcdir}/TuxCut-${pkgver}/usr/share/icons/tuxcut.png ${pkgdir}/usr/share/icons
  22. install -m644 ${srcdir}/TuxCut-${pkgver}/usr/share/tuxcut/{*.py,*.ui} ${pkgdir}/usr/share/tuxcut
  23. install -m644 ${srcdir}/TuxCut-${pkgver}/usr/share/tuxcut/pix/* ${pkgdir}/usr/share/tuxcut/pix
  24.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ement